> Hello,
> I just downloaded the new installer for JBoss Developer Studio 8.0.0.GA from here:
> https://access.cdn.redhat.com/content/origin/files/sha256/9f/9f3fab096014...
> Download was very fast. Afterwards I double clicked on the installer. Unfortunately it showed me a message that I can only install applications from the mac app store.
> {panel}
> "jboss-devstudio-8.0.0.GA-v20141020-1042-B317-installer-eap.jar" can't be opened because it is from an unidentified developer.
> Your security preferences allow installation of only app from the Mac App Store and identified developers.
> {panel}
> Right click on the file and then selecting open gives me the opportunity to ignore this warning.
> Nevertheless it might happen that users don't know this solution.

> When config.xml is present in an Eclipse Linked folder (not in a symbolic link), then attempting to add or remove plugins (and possibly other operations on config.xml) fails with a spurious NullPointerException (without a stacktrace).
> This pretty much means that the Hybrid Mobile application project with a linked folder for 'www' is in a read-only state for plugin addition/removal. If any plugin should be added or removed, the linked folder must be dropped, converted to an ordinary folder (or symbolic link), and then re-created after modifications.
> To verify
> 1. create a new project
> 2. copy www folder to an alternate location
> 3. remove www folder
> 4.add www folder from alternate location as a linked folder (New Folder > Advanced> Link to alternate location)
> 5. add cordova plugins to the project. [Check they are added]
